Harissa History of generations
It is from the XVII century, that the cultivation of chilli peppers began in the coastal region of Cape Bon, and since then, Harissa has become an authentic recipe, which is transmitted from generation to generation in every Tunisian family. From the middle of the XX century, processing units adopted and industrialized the recipe.

Canned fish – Health benefits
In Tunisia, the canned fish sector has 35 canneries. Regarding the consumption of canned food, canned fish (Tuna, Sardines and mackerel) occupy the 3rd place nationally after tomato paste and Harissa.
